Output e12eaf7a24c09bb89e2a53e18d4a4094ad1396c52e26e6d868701f32430666c7:5

value
451449
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a24c9bd684ebf81a329c4531c63e1b21f989d91 OP_EQUAL
address
36zTBkMAp6c1PkuKSftBk7HBAazbw1r5N8
transaction
e12eaf7a24c09bb89e2a53e18d4a4094ad1396c52e26e6d868701f32430666c7
spent
true